WebJan 15, 2024 · Surgery. Incision and curettage remains an option. The lesion can be surgically removed, typically through a palpebral conjunctival approach, with the use of scalpel and chalazion clamp following an injection of anesthetic. WebFeb 11, 2024 · Incision and drainage . The purpose of incision and drainage is pain relief in case of a tense, fluctuating acute abscess. There is only a short-term effect, because lesions treated by incision and drainage tend to relapse.
